本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网的飞速发展,数据量呈爆炸式增长,传统的单副本存储方式已无法满足大规模数据存储的需求,分布式存储池作为一种新兴的存储技术,通过将数据分散存储在多个节点上,提高了数据的安全性、可靠性和可扩展性,本文将对比分析分布式存储池中2副本和3副本的性能差异,并提出相应的优化策略。
分布式存储池三副本性能分析
1、数据可靠性
2副本策略:在分布式存储池中,每个数据块存储在两个不同的节点上,当其中一个节点发生故障时,另一个节点仍能提供数据访问,从而保证了数据的可靠性。
3副本策略:与2副本策略类似,3副本策略将每个数据块存储在三个不同的节点上,当其中一个节点发生故障时,仍有两个节点可以提供数据访问,数据可靠性更高。
2、写性能
2副本策略:在2副本策略中,写入操作需要将数据同步到两个节点上,写性能受限于网络带宽和节点性能。
3副本策略:3副本策略中,写入操作需要将数据同步到三个节点上,写性能受限于网络带宽和节点性能,由于有更多的节点参与写入操作,3副本策略的写性能通常比2副本策略更高。
3、读性能
2副本策略:在2副本策略中,读取操作可以从任意一个节点获取数据,读性能受限于网络带宽和节点性能。
图片来源于网络,如有侵权联系删除
3副本策略:在3副本策略中,读取操作同样可以从任意一个节点获取数据,但由于数据分布在更多的节点上,读性能通常比2副本策略更高。
4、存储空间利用率
2副本策略:2副本策略中,每个数据块需要占用两个节点存储空间,存储空间利用率较高。
3副本策略:3副本策略中,每个数据块需要占用三个节点存储空间,存储空间利用率相对较低。
分布式存储池三副本优化策略
1、节点负载均衡
在分布式存储池中,合理分配数据块到各个节点,降低节点负载,提高整体性能,可以使用负载均衡算法,根据节点性能、网络带宽等因素,动态调整数据块的存储位置。
2、数据副本放置策略
采用数据副本放置策略,将数据块分散存储在具有相似性能和带宽的节点上,降低数据访问延迟,提高性能。
3、数据压缩技术
图片来源于网络,如有侵权联系删除
在存储过程中,对数据进行压缩,减少数据块大小,降低存储空间需求,提高数据传输效率,降低网络带宽消耗。
4、异步复制策略
采用异步复制策略,将数据块从源节点复制到目标节点,提高写性能,在保证数据可靠性的前提下,降低网络带宽消耗。
5、数据去重技术
对数据进行去重处理,减少重复数据存储,提高存储空间利用率。
本文对比分析了分布式存储池中2副本和3副本的性能差异,并提出了相应的优化策略,通过节点负载均衡、数据副本放置策略、数据压缩技术、异步复制策略和数据去重技术等优化措施,可以提高分布式存储池的性能,满足大规模数据存储需求,在实际应用中,应根据具体场景和数据特点,选择合适的副本策略和优化方法。
标签: #分布式存储池三副本
评论列表